CHERRY BING BARS
If you like the Bing candy bars, you will love these. These are included in my Christmas Goodies every year.
Provided by winterrace
Categories < 30 Mins
Time 30m
Yield 36 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Combine sugar, butter, salt, marshmallows and evaporated milk to a boil, and boil for 5 minutes. Stir constantly as this mixture can scorch easily. Remove from heat, stir in cherry chip until melted and pour into a buttered 9 x 13 pan. Chill until set. Melt chocolate chips and peanut butter, either in microwave or on the stovetop, stir in peanuts. Pour over cherry mixture and chill again until set.
CHERRY BING BARS
a great alternative to Bing candy bars
Provided by Laura Harrison
Categories Chocolate
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- 1. Combine the first 4 ingredients and cook over medium heat until full boil
- 2. Boil for 5 minutes - stirring constantly
- 3. Remove from heat and stir in cherry chips and vanilla
- 4. Spread in 9x13 pan and chill
- 5. Melt chocolate chips and 3/4 cup of peanut butter
- 6. Fold in 1 pound of salted peanuts which have been chopped
- 7. Spread on top and chill again
CHERRY BING BARS RECIPE - (4/5)
Provided by DMHam
Number Of Ingredients 5
Steps:
- Combine in pan over medium heat until blended. Boil for 5 minutes. Remove from heat and add 6 oz. cherry chips 1 tsp. vanilla Pour into a buttered 9 x 13 pan. In top of double boiler, melt: 12 oz. chocolate chips 3/4 cup peanut butter when blended add: 1 1/2 cup crushed peanuts Spread over cherry mixture and refrigerate until set.
